Questions homeowners ask
How much does it cost to floor 1,000 sq ft fully installed?
It depends almost entirely on the material. At mid-range quality: carpet about $4,950, laminate or vinyl plank about $6,750, engineered wood about $9,000, and solid hardwood about $14,400, all including labour.
What is the average labour cost for installing flooring?
Labour is typically about 36% of the total, with material at 42%. On a 1,000 square foot engineered wood job of roughly $9,000, that puts labour near $3,200. Tile is the exception, it is far more labour-heavy than plank flooring.
How much does it cost to install 2,000 square feet of vinyl plank floors?
Roughly $10,500 to $16,500 at mid-range quality, or about $13,500 typical. Removing the existing floor adds around $1.50 per square foot on top of that.
Does the old floor have to come out first?
Usually, and it is charged separately at about $1.50 per square foot. Laminate and vinyl can sometimes float over existing flooring if it is flat and sound, but tile almost always needs a bare, level subfloor or it cracks.
